Planning a Birthday Party for a 5-Year Old

If you’re looking to plan a birthday party for a 5-year-old, there are a few things you’ll need to take into consideration. First, you’ll need to decide on a theme. This can be anything from their favorite cartoon character to a more general “party” theme. 

Once you have a theme in mind, you’ll need to consider decorations, food, games, and activities. For decorations, it’s always fun to go all out with the theme. If your child is crazy about dinosaurs, make sure the house is decked out in dinosaur-themed decor. 

Balloons and streamers are always a must for any birthday party. As far as food goes, try to keep it simple and age-appropriate. Five-year-olds probably won’t be too interested in elaborate cakes or gourmet foods. 

Stick with things like pizza or chicken fingers that kids of all ages will enjoy. As for games and activities, again, try to keep them age-appropriate and related to the party’s theme. For example, if you’re going with a pirate theme, then treasure hunts and piñata bashing would be perfect activities. 

Make sure whatever games and activities you choose are safe for young children and that there is adequate supervision. With these tips in mind, planning a birthday party for a 5-year-old should be a breeze!

Planning a Birthday Party on a Budget

Birthdays are a time to celebrate life and show our loved ones how much we care. But, let’s be honest – they can also be pretty pricey. If you’re looking to save some money on your next birthday celebration, here are a few tips to help you plan a birthday party on a budget: 

1. Set a budget. This may seem like an obvious first step, but knowing how much you’re willing to spend before you start planning anything else is essential. Once you know your spending limit, you can work on figuring out what kind of activities and menu items will fit into that budget. 

2. Get creative with the venue. You don’t necessarily have to host the party at a fancy restaurant or event space – your home can be just as festive and fun! Look for venues offering discounts or group rates if you decide to go out. 

3. Keep the guest list small. The more people you invite, the more expensive the party will be. Try to limit your guest list to close friends and family members who you know will appreciate being included in the festivities. 

4 . DIY where possible. There are plenty of ways to save money by doing things yourself – from decorating and invitations to food and drinks. A little bit of creativity can go a long way in helping you stay within your budget. 

5. Make use of free entertainment. Chances are, you can access plenty of free entertainment options – streaming music or movies or borrowing books from the library. Utilize these resources instead of splurging on costly entertainment options for the party. 

6. Have fun! A successful birthday party is about having fun with those closest to us. So even if everything doesn’t go exactly according to the plan, remember that everyone is still there to celebrate another year with you!

Planning a Simple Birthday Party

Assuming you would like tips for planning a birthday party: When it comes to birthdays, sometimes less is more. If you’re looking to plan a simple birthday party, here are some tips to help make the process stress-free and fun! 

1. Choose a Theme One of the first things you’ll want to do when planning a birthday party is choosing a theme. This can be anything from their favorite book or movie to a specific color scheme. Having a theme will help you narrow down your décor and menu choices. It’s also helpful when it comes time to pick out invitations and favors.

2. Make a Guest List. After you’ve chosen your theme, it’s time to start making your guest list. This will help determine how many people you need to accommodate for food and drinks and how much space you need for activities and games (if applicable). Once your guest list is finalized, you can move on to the next step! 

3. Set the Date & Time Now that you know how many people will be attending the party, you can start narrowing down dates and times that work best for you and your guests. You’ll also want to factor in set-up and clean-up time when choosing the event’s start and end times. Keep in mind any other events that might be happening around town that could conflict with your party date/time selection.

4. Select a Location The location of your party can play a big role in its overall feel – whether it’s held at home, outdoors, or at a venue like an arcade or bowling alley. Consider what type of atmosphere or setting would be most enjoyed by the birthday boy/girl and their guests before deciding where the party will take place.

5 Pick Out Some Activities & GamesIf this will be more than just an intimate gathering of close friends/family. Consider adding some activities or games to keep everyone entertained throughout the party. Depending on the young age of the birthday child, this could include everything from piñata whacking movie trivia. Make sure whatever activities you choose are safe and appropriate for all ages!

6. Remember The Food! Food will always be involved no matter where or when you have a party! Regarding treats, try to pick something that goes along with your theme while still being kid-friendly. Ask for cake, ice cream, pizza, etc .— serve whatever the birthday child requests!

7. Have Fun & RelaxRemember — this is supposed to be a celebration. Try not to make the process too overwhelming!
